Cattle drive at the stockyards Picture Copyright: Anietra HamperFamed cattle drive with the roads in the National Stockyards Area that occurs twice a day Established in 1866, Ft Worth Stockyards National Historic District owes its fame and unique character to the livestock market. The last large stopover on the Chisholm Path and the last staying historical stockyard in the USA it as soon as saw millions of cattle pass through.


A check out takes site visitors back to the days of the fantastic cattle summaries, with all sort of associated enjoyment and fun things to see and do, from rodeos to live music shows, museums, and western-themed buying. The main occasion at the stockyards happens at 11:30 am and 4pm every day, when spectators line the roads to enjoy the livestock drive of the Ft Worth Longhorn Herd along the main highway.

Address: 201 Main Road # 700, Ft Well Worth, Texas Fort Well Worth Water Gardens Terraced Active Swimming pool with 360-degree cascading waterfalls in a geometric style Situated in downtown Fort Well worth, surrounding to the Convention Center, the Water Gardens are much more than merely a collection of quite fountains to gaze at.


Constructed in 1974, the Water Gardens attribute three pools established amidst a vast 4 - Fort Worth zip code.3-acre park. The largest of these water features, the "energetic pool" is a 38-foot-tall terraced area that is made use of by waders as steps while the water streams throughout the rock and into a main swimming pool. The "freshening swimming pool" is a collection of fountains that sits underneath the color of imposing oak trees, specifically gorgeous in the evening when it is illuminated

Address: 1720 Gendy Road, Ft Worth, Texas Stockyards Museum Picture Copyright: Anietra HamperA 107-year-old light bulb that is still lit inside the gallery The Stockyards Museum is a simple stop if you are currently seeing the Ft Well worth Stockyards.


You will certainly see an eclectic collection of items, like a display and saddles made use of on the Chisholm Path, stories concerning criminals that made use of to check out Ft Well worth, and vintages and various other artefacts. There are small collections of WWI memorabilia and uncommon distinctive items like a "Rotten Luck Wedding Celebration Dress" and a 107-year-old lightbulb that is still lit.

The fall months of September, October, and November are also comfy times to go to Ft Well worth. Temperature levels go down even more by November, averaging in the mid-to-high 60s, which is comfy for seeing neighborhood sites.


It is best to prevent the months of June, July, and August when summer season temperature levels in Ft Well worth are regularly in the 90s Fahrenheit with stifling humidity.
